About Nick
I have had motorcycles pretty much all my adult life. Went through a barren spell during the 80's but eventualy got back into it again in the 90's. From "trailees (dirt bikes) to sports bikes, I've pretty much had a mix of machines.
For the past 15 years I have been working for American employers in one capacity or another and so have been transitting the Atlantic Ocean regularly. Since the early days of movies like "Easy Rider" to the more recent "Wild Hogs" I have always wanted to ride the most famous highway in the world.
Whilst in college at Oxford in the early 90's I began to talk about this desire with a college tutor (Richard Bird) and we said we would love to do it. We lost touch for about 8 years during which time Richard managed to fulfill his dream and ride the 'Mother Road' and I know he would love to join us this time but he tragically passed away late last year.
Doug and I started to discuss the serious possibility back in 2004 after much jovial back and forth. We finally made a pact to do it and have been planning ever since.
I have had a Motorcycle in the USA since 2006 and have made about a dozen decent length trips since that time (including a mammoth trip from Boston (MA) to York (PA) to visit the HD factory there. I am gradually building up my experience and now have a pretty good grasp for the riding style and safety tips to stay alive on the US highway.
